Becky Lynch and Seth Rollins Reveal Their ‘Most Exciting Matches’

GQ once again got Becky Lynch and Seth Rollins together for a Q&A type video where they respond to fans across a number of social media platforms.
One of the questions was directed at Rollins, but of course Lynch was able to jump in as well as the question revolved around the “most exciting matches” of their careers.
Becky immediately named Rollins vs. John Cena from Summerslam, the triple threat from WrestleMania with CM Punk and Roman Reigns, and their mixed tag against AJ Lee and CM Punk.
Rollins responded, “people didn’t like the tag match,” which threw Lynch off guard as she “loved it.”
“You know what? Some of my most exciting matches were non-televised matches,” Rollins said. “Just matches in live events in random places like Bemidji, Minnesota or Rio Rancho, New Mexico where I’m doing street fights with Austin Theory or Randy Orton. Stuff like that.”
He continued, “Those are the matches that I remember the most fondly. That live connection with the audience where it’s not about the TV audience, it’s just about the people in the building and that experience. Those are the ones I sort of treasure.”
“One of my favorites was myself and Bianca Belair at WrestleMania 38,” Lynch said as Rollins then mentioned her main event of WrestleMania where she defeated Charlotte Flair and Ronda Rousey.
Rollins added, “One that we are quite proud of actually is the mixed tag with Punk and AJ.”
Lynch said there’s video footage of her being “swarmed by bees” which led to them losing the match. Clearly, her collision course with referee Jessika Carr is far from over, even on a harmless GQ video.
